Leak testing: This must be done before initial use, annually,and whenever any gas
Components are replaced or serviced. Do not smoke while performing this test, and remove
all sources of ignition. See Leak Testing Diagram for areas to check. Turn all burner controls
to the off position. Turn gas supply valve on.
Brush a half-and-half solution of liquid soap and water onto all joints and connections
of the regulator, hose, manifolds and valves.
Bubbles will indicate a gas leak. Either tighten the loose joint or have the part replaced
with one recommended by the Customer Care department and have the patio heater
inspected by a certified gas installer.
If the leak cannot be stopped,immediately shut off the gas supply, disconnect it,and
have the patio heater inspected by a certified gas installer or dealer. Do not use the patio
heater until the leak has been corrected.
